

Storyline: From the what in Gods name school of filmmaking comes one of the most baffling, yet literary and hilarious no budget horror films Ive ever seen A curio to be sure, Original Sins is just that original Part satirical criticism of religious fanaticism, part exploitation film, part full blown horror film, part Altmanesque character study, part Monty Python Its stately and, deceptively, serious first half spins refreshingly out of orbit in the second half juicily laying subplot upon subplot until all these dovetailing tales spiral into perfect focus no mean feet for a major motion picture, let alone one that was independently shot direct to video The performances, the script and direction are all well above average and even stylish on its own terms Even the editing and compositions are smart enough to contrive many unexpected, yet intentional, chuckles Highly recommended for strong stomached viewers who appreciate daring, intelligent entertainment that bravely pokes around the sensitive edges of controversy A superficial reading might judge this one blasphemous, but to read closer blasphemous to who
